SORU
5 Aralık 2011, PAZARTESİ


JQuery ile element türü

Dil eklentisi kullanarak dil eklentisi ile bir öğe türünü bulmak mümkün mü? Örneğin, öğenin bir div, span, seçin, ya da girdi mi?

JQuery ile açılır bir liste halinde değerleri yüklemek için çalışıyorum, ama aynı script radyo düğmeleri bir dizi kod oluşturabilir, örneğin, gibi bir şey oluşturun:

$('.trigger').live('click', function () {
   var elementType = $(this).prev().attr(WHAT IS IT);
});

Bir düğme için bir sonraki ile birlikte açılır bir liste verilditetiksınıf, elementType benim değişken düğmeye basılmasını üzerine select dönmelidir.

CEVAP
5 Aralık 2011, PAZARTESİ


Öğe türü jQuery yol alıyorum:

var elementType = $(this).prev().prop('nodeName');

jQuery olmadan aynı şeyi yapıyor

var elementType = this.previousSibling.nodeName;

Belirli bir öğe türü için kontrol:

var is_element_input = $(this).prev().is("input"); //true or false

Bunu Paylaş:
  • Google+
  • E-Posta
Etiketler:

YORUMLAR

SPONSOR VİDEO

Rastgele Yazarlar

  • Ciaran Blumenfeld

    Ciaran Blume

    20 NİSAN 2009
  • MatheusDosGames

    MatheusDosGa

    28 Aralık 2011
  • wafflepwn

    wafflepwn

    14 AĞUSTOS 2008